Scarce and expensive raw materials, rising energy prices, climate protection and demographic shifts leave industrial production with a lot to contend with in the coming years. In the “ E3-production” lighthouse project, Fraunhofer researchers are laying the groundwork needed to achieve sustainable production. They will be at the Hannover Messe from April 7-11 to showcase the first project solutions (Hall 2 and Hall 17).

Life Technologies Corporation announced today that the company's Austin manufacturing facility has received the 2013 Presidential Green Chemistry Challenge Award in the category of Greener Synthetic Pathways. Life Technologies' Austin, Texas, facility was recognized for its "Safe, Sustainable Chemistries for the Manufacturing of PCR Reagents" Program.
